Dallas Seavey Wins Iditarod Third Time In Four Years!


For most mushers, even completing the Iditarod aka the Last Great Race On Earth, is a big achievement. But don't tell that to Mitch and Dallas Seavey. They have dominated the thousand-mile Sled Dog Race across Alaska for the last four years. 28-year-old Dallas, who took top billing in 2012 and 2103, was once again the first to cross the finish line in Nome at 4.13 am on Wednesday March 18th. His 55-year-old father Mitch Seavey is no slouch. He has won the grueling race twice - in 2004 and 2014. This year, the two established a new Iditarod record by becoming the first father-son teams to finish back to back.
